Food hygiene inspections in Collingham (Newark and Sherwood) are carried out by Newark and Sherwood. Inspectors assess how hygienically food is handled, the physical condition of the premises, and how well the business manages food safety procedures.
Ratings follow the Food Hygiene Rating Scheme (FHRS), scoring businesses from 0 (urgent improvement necessary) to 5 (very good). Ratings are updated following inspections and may change over time. Data for Collingham (Newark and Sherwood) was last updated on 29 June 2026.
